Choose Formats: Photobooks, Photo Albums, and More

When starting your creative project, choosing the right format matters.

Think about whether a cookbook-style photobook or a traditional photo album best suits your theme.

Photobooks offer customization with options like lay-flat pages, making them perfect for recipes with accompanying images.

They’re like a digital canvas turned physical masterpiece.

Photo albums provide a more classic touch, usually with pre-set spaces for photos.

These are great if you want that nostalgic flip-through feel, adding a bit of old-school charm.

Also, consider the size. A smaller book might be cozy and intimate, while a larger one can give your photos room to breathe.

Each choice speaks to your personal style and the story you’re aiming to tell, with every page turned.

Decide on Cover Design and Binding

The cover design is your book’s first impression. It’s where the magic starts.

You can go with a sleek, minimalist approach or opt for vibrant visuals that burst with color and life.

Images, titles, or quotes can make it uniquely yours.

As for binding, choices abound. Hardcover bindings lend a sturdy, upscale vibe, whereas a softcover might offer more flexibility and affordability.

Binding is more than functionality; it adds to the tactile experience that invites readers into your world.

Go for what fits, not just your budget but also your vision.

Keeping it durable ensures your culinary adventures stand the test of time, living on coffee tables and kitchen counters for years to come.

Choose Paper Type: Matte, Glossy, or Something Special

Deciding between matte and glossy paper is like picking between a classic novel and a glossy magazine.

Matte paper offers a sophisticated, understated look.

It reduces reflections and fingerprints, giving your photos a soft, luxurious feel.

Conversely, glossy paper makes colors pop with vibrancy, though it can glare under bright lights.

Want to go beyond standard choices? Explore papers with unique textures or finishes.

Some photobook services provide special options like pearl or linen-textured paper.

Each type can influence not just how your photos look, but also how they feel when flipping through your book.
